BHG - The Mai day tree, planted on the hill in Huong Son commune (Quang Binh), can be harvested after 6 months of planting, and after one year of planting, it can be harvested for both leaves and bamboo shoots. In addition to economic benefits, the Mai day tree also has the effect of greening barren land and hills. The benefits of planting Mai day trees are becoming the development goal of this locality.

Chairman of Huong Son Commune People's Committee, Hoang Van Nguon happily revealed: Huong Son is focusing on developing Mai day trees on vacant land, bare hills and replacing areas of orange trees that have died. Mai day trees planted in Huong Son have good adaptability, grow strongly and are bringing economic and environmental benefits. Currently, the purchase price of each kg of Mai day leaves ranges from 15 - 18 thousand VND/kg. And each kg of Mai day bamboo shoots is purchased from 5 - 8 thousand VND/kg. The rapid growth of the tree creates quite an impressive coverage on the hill, which has the effect of creating a source of water, stored in the ground every time it rains. And it is the permeability of rainwater that creates a reserve of underground water for the soil, both preventing erosion and creating an environment for beneficial microorganisms in the soil to develop, making the soil loose. More importantly, Mai day trees also create a sustainable livelihood for people from harvesting leaves and bamboo shoots. Mai day leaves are purchased and exported stably by establishments. Mai day bamboo shoots are a food source for consumers with a wide open market... Mr. Nguon added: Huong Son Commune People's Committee is focusing on directing people in villages to plant about 30 - 35 hectares of Mai day trees right at the end of the year. In the immediate future, focus on seeds and fertilizers to plant Mai day trees on orange growing areas that are affected by disease. Gradually cover the remaining bare land and hills in villages and hamlets with green cover. Combine the replacement planting of Mai day trees with the Program to improve gardens and mixed hills, creating sustainable livelihoods for people. Right in the third quarter of this year, Huong Son will strive to plant about 30 hectares of Mai day trees. Currently, the Commune People's Committee has developed a plan to graft and propagate on the spot. Build a nursery that ensures quality and is sufficient to grow 150 hectares of Mai day trees by 2024. Aim to increase the Mai day growing area from 300 hectares to 500 hectares by 2025, creating a large enough commodity area to meet the demand for exporting products abroad. This means making the most of local land and labor resources to develop Mai day trees sustainably.

Mai day bamboo shoots are a regular and stable source of income of about 3 million VND/ha/month and continuously for 8 months/year for the people of Nghe village.
Mai day bamboo shoots are a regular and stable source of income of about 3 million VND/ha/month and continuously for 8 months/year for the people of Nghe village.

Nghe village is the village with the leading individuals converting gardens and hills to grow Mai day trees. Ms. Ban Thi Nhung, a villager, said: At the beginning of the season, the average purchase price of Mai day bamboo shoots was 10 - 12 thousand VND/kg. Now it fluctuates from 5 - 8 thousand VND/kg. On average, Mai day trees yield 3 batches of bamboo shoots per month, equivalent to 3.5 quintals/ha/month. For leaves, there are at least 3 batches per month, each batch from 1.3 - 1.5 quintals/ha, about 7 tons/year, equivalent to an income of about 75 - 80 million VND. The total revenue from leaves and bamboo shoots of Mai day trees planted 1 year old is about 110 - 120 million VND/year. Nghe village currently has 5 families that have planted 10 hectares of Mai day trees that are being harvested. Recently, with the support and assistance of the commune government, Ms. Nhung has established a Mai day growing cooperative. At this time, the members of the cooperative are taking advantage of the time to harvest leaves, bamboo shoots and bundle branches for propagation, build tree nurseries, and expand the area into a commodity area.
